      Dude that is so rad! The 120 is my main steed but for this trip I had the opportunity to try a 106 and I said what the heck, let’s do it. I’d never paddled one and wanted to compare it to the 120. Overall the 120 wins between the two for kayak camping in rivers. I like the extra length that mainly makes for a longer front end. I didn’t notice much of a maneuverability improvement so all in all I like the 120. However this video shows it doesn’t really matter, either will get you to cool spots! I’m just like everyone else and enjoy paddling different kayaks to see what they’re like. The 106 is definitely easier to store though
